BACKED BY
a16z / speedrun
SUPERCELL
How To Build Multiplayer Roblox Games With Vibe Coding

How To Build Multiplayer Roblox Games With Vibe Coding

Key Takeaways

  • Vibe coding lets you build multiplayer Roblox games with natural language prompts instead of Lua, so you skip syntax errors and debugging headaches.
  • Nilo’s browser-based engine gives you real-time 3D building, physics, multiplayer sync, and AI help without any downloads or installs.
  • You can follow 7 clear steps to set up lobbies, interactive elements, UI, leaderboards, and export optimized files straight to Roblox Studio in minutes.
  • Automatic LOD optimization keeps your worlds within Roblox’s 10K-20K polygon limits and supports real-time collaboration so you can playtest with friends.
  • Join Nilo’s open beta for free and start prototyping and exporting your multiplayer Roblox game today without writing code.

How Vibe Coding Works for Roblox Multiplayer

Vibe coding means you create games by talking, texting, or even sending images to AI instead of writing traditional code. You describe what you want, like “make players race with friends” or “add a lobby with chat,” and the AI turns that into working game logic in seconds.

Assets and world generated through Nilo, a browser-based 3D creation platform built for Roblox creators and game developers
Assets and world generated through Nilo, a browser-based 3D creation platform built for Roblox creators and game developers

Nilo stands out here because it works as a full game engine, not just a prompt-to-game wrapper. You build inside a real 3D environment with physics, multiplayer sync, and instant visual feedback. When you compare prompt-only tools with engine-powered creation, look at how tools like ChatGPT give you Lua snippets or plugins that still need tinkering, while engine tools give you direct control with AI helping you as you build.

According to Nilo’s February 2026 survey, 93% of builders recommend the platform to friends, and many call out the natural language code editor as their favorite part.

Start your free Nilo beta account to compare engine-powered creation with prompt-only tools in your own projects.

Why Nilo Fits Multiplayer Roblox Vibe Coding

As mentioned earlier, Nilo’s browser-based setup means you can start building right away. The platform exports optimized FBX and glTF files with automatic level-of-detail (LOD) systems that match Roblox’s 10K-20K polygon caps.

The platform brings your whole workflow into one place. You start with Craft Your Model to generate assets from AI prompts. You then use Optimize/Rig/Animate to prepare characters and objects so they move and react correctly. After that, you switch to Playtest with Friends to try your multiplayer mechanics live. The natural language code editor connects all these steps by turning your ideas into working game logic without manual Lua.

Assets generated through Nilo, a browser-based 3D creation platform built for Roblox creators and game developers
Assets generated through Nilo, a browser-based 3D creation platform built for Roblox creators and game developers

One builder said, “You made me enjoy vibe-coding. The code assistance works almost flawlessly, other experiences have just been frustrating at best.” Another builder shared, “I like how it feels like a good game engine rather than a vibe coding tool, with easy building and a good focus on being able to export and import content.”

These experiences highlight what you should look at when you compare vibe coding tools. Pay attention to lobby creation speed, export compatibility, and how much multiplayer you can set up without code. Roblox Studio needs Lua knowledge and a desktop install. Roblox’s own AI tools help you generate 3D models but still expect traditional scripting for multiplayer. Rosebud AI helps you generate code, yet it does not give you a full engine where you can build and test mechanics hands-on.

Start your free Nilo beta account to feel these differences yourself while you build and play.

7 Steps to Vibe Code Your First Multiplayer Roblox Game

This 7-step flow walks you from an empty world to a Roblox-ready export using natural language prompts. Each step builds on the last so you always know what to do next.

1. Open Nilo and Create Your World

Go to play.nilo.io in any browser and click “Create New World.” You land inside a 3D environment right away with no downloads, setup, or waiting. The interface shows a radial menu for quick object creation and an inspector panel for more detailed edits.

World generated through Nilo, a browser-based 3D creation platform built for Roblox creators and game developers
World generated through Nilo, a browser-based 3D creation platform built for Roblox creators and game developers

2. Vibe Code Your Lobby

Use the natural language editor to set up your spawn area. Type or say “spawn players in a safe area with chat enabled.” The AI creates spawn points and chat features for you. Players appear in your 3D world with working chat boxes and movement controls as soon as you hit run.

3. Add Interactive Elements

Build your core mechanics through a back-and-forth with the AI. Try prompts like “players jump on platforms and collide with physics” or “add racing checkpoints that players must touch in order.” The physics simulation runs in real time, so you see every tweak in the 3D scene as you make it.

Obby course generated through Nilo, a browser-based 3D creation platform built for Roblox creators and game developers
Obby course generated through Nilo, a browser-based 3D creation platform built for Roblox creators and game developers

4. Enable Multiplayer Synchronization

Describe how you want players to connect. You might say “sync player positions in real time” or “create teams that can see each other’s progress.” The AI sets up RemoteEvents, networking, and state management behind the scenes. You then share your world link with friends so you can test multiplayer live together.

5. Create UI and Leaderboards

Add your interface elements through simple prompts. Ask for “show player scores on screen” or “display timer counting down from 60 seconds.” You do not need scripting knowledge, because the AI wires up UI that updates automatically based on game events and player actions.

6. Optimize and Playtest

Use Nilo’s LOD slider to adjust polygon counts automatically for Roblox. Invite friends through Discord or Telegram and run playtests in your world. Real-time collaboration lets everyone build, test, and tweak mechanics together while you watch changes appear instantly.

Characters and world generated through Nilo, a browser-based 3D creation platform built for Roblox creators and game developers
Characters and world generated through Nilo, a browser-based 3D creation platform built for Roblox creators and game developers

7. Export to Roblox Studio

Click Export and download your optimized FBX file when you feel ready. The automatic LOD system keeps your game within Roblox’s performance requirements, as covered earlier. You import the file into Roblox Studio without manual cleanup, retopology, or broken scripts.

Research shows big time savings with AI-assisted development. AI-assisted first prototypes can take 2-10 minutes instead of 40-200 hours of manual coding.

Try this 7-step workflow yourself in Nilo’s free open beta and see how fast you can ship your first multiplayer idea.

Common Multiplayer Problems and How Nilo Handles Them

Nilo removes many pain points that usually slow you down in Roblox multiplayer projects. The natural language editor gets rid of Lua syntax errors, so you focus on ideas instead of fixing brackets and colons. Because you are not writing custom scripts, the automatic LOD system can safely optimize your assets for Roblox’s polygon rules without breaking gameplay.

This smoother setup also speeds up your iteration loop. Real-time collaboration lets you and your friends build, test, and adjust games together in the same session. Unlike Roblox Studio’s desktop install or Unity’s more complex workflow, Nilo runs fully in your browser so you can prototype multiplayer mechanics in minutes and share a playable link right away.

Pro Tips for Faster Vibe Coding and Iteration

Use voice prompts for faster iteration and speak your ideas directly to the AI while you build, which lets you test concepts in seconds. After you feel comfortable with the basics, browse Nilo Creators’ published worlds for inspiration and remix mechanics you like into your own games. As your projects grow, describe PvP scenarios or large-group interactions to scale your multiplayer modes through natural language. Throughout this process, the 9,000+ Discord community shares techniques, showcases work, and teams up on projects so you always have feedback and new ideas.

Frequently Asked Questions

Is vibe coding risky for game development?

Vibe coding with Nilo keeps you in control while still using AI. You see every change instantly in your 3D world and adjust mechanics on the spot. Instead of rerolling random AI outputs until something works, you guide the system and refine exactly what you want to change.

Can you export vibe-coded multiplayer games to Roblox?

Yes, you can export from Nilo as optimized FBX and glTF files that work directly in Roblox Studio. The automatic LOD system keeps your games within Roblox’s polygon requirements, as mentioned earlier, without extra manual optimization. Networking and multiplayer logic transfer correctly so your core features stay intact.

Is Nilo free to use for vibe coding?

Nilo gives you 1,000 free Bits each month for AI generation, export, and creation. This covers a lot of building and prototyping without spending a bunch of money. Because the platform runs in your browser, you also avoid software purchases or long-term subscriptions just to start creating.

How does vibe coding compare to Lua for multiplayer development?

Vibe coding cuts development time dramatically compared with writing Lua by hand. As the research cited earlier shows, you can move from idea to first prototype in minutes instead of spending days or weeks on manual coding.

What multiplayer features can you vibe code in Nilo?

You can set up player synchronization, team systems, chat, leaderboards, racing mechanics, social hangout spaces, and competitive modes. The natural language editor handles RemoteEvents, networking, and state management for you while you focus on level design, pacing, and how the game feels.

Ship your multiplayer hit and make creation feel as fun as playing the games that inspired you. Assets and worlds are ready now, with full publishing features coming soon. Join Nilo’s open beta and start vibe coding your dream multiplayer Roblox game today without installs or Lua.